Abstract
The utility model relates to the technical field of water management and especially relates to a dormitory water intelligent control system. The dormitory water intelligent control system includes a water quantity detector and a human body infrared sensor installed in a dormitory and a remote control device and an adapter installed in a monitoring room. The water quantity detector and the human body infrared sensor transmit data to the remote control device through a wired transmission device or a wireless transmission device. According to the utility model, the control system can detect dormitory water consumption volume and whether people stay in the dormitory or not. Besides, control of a dormitory water system can be realized through the remote control device, so that a condition that water waste caused by that a faucet is not turned off completely or a user forgets to turn off the faucet can be avoided.
